About The Position

As our Hard Surface Coordinator, you’ll play a critical role in ensuring that every tile, vinyl, and hardwood installation project runs smoothly from the moment it’s sold to the day it’s complete. You’ll serve as the operational hub between our sales, estimation, and subcontractor teams – managing purchasing, reviewing orders for accuracy, coordinating with subcontractors, and ensuring an exceptional experience for our customers. This role is based full-time at our Chicago warehouse. You’ll report to our Installation Manager and work closely with our installation management and warehouse teams.

Responsibilities

  • Solicit and confirm labor quotes for hard surface installations and communicate details to the sales team.
  • Review sold hard surface orders, confirm details with sales and estimation, and proactively resolve potential issues before installation.
  • Manage materials purchasing for sold hard surface orders, including claims when material arrives damaged.
  • Monitor incoming materials, verify accuracy, and ensure all products are received, staged, and ready for installation in coordination with warehouse staff.
  • Coordinate with subcontractors and customers to schedule hard surface installations.
  • Collaborate with installation management leadership and subcontractors to address escalations or jobsite issues.
